Secretary of Defense Lloyd Austin's Call With Republic of Korea Minister of National Defense Suh Wook

U.S. Department of Defense

Pentagon Press Secretary John Kirby provided the following readout:

Secretary of Defense Lloyd J.

Austin III spoke with Republic of Korea (ROK) Minister of National Defense Suh Wook today to reaffirm the ironclad U.S.-ROK Alliance and emphasize the importance of close cooperation between the two countries.

During the call, Minister Suh congratulated Secretary Austin on his appointment, and Secretary Austin underscored the U.S.

commitment to defend the ROK through both the U.S.-ROK combined defense posture and the U.S.

extended deterrent.

Secretary Austin and Minister Suh addressed a broad range of defense issues and exchanged views on the security environment on the Korean Peninsula and in the region.

Both sides noted the need to maintain the readiness of Alliance combined forces, affirmed the importance of maintaining the rules-based international order, and agreed to enhance cooperation on shared threats.
